Runbook: the Hollyvane shared component library uses strict semver; any prop removal is a major bump. Reviewers must check that consuming apps (Tidewell, Marrow Console) pin a compatible range before approving. Canary publishes go to the internal registry first. Verify the publish corresponds to the trace token below.

trace token, bagag-kawep: htk6_d2d45a

Riva — reels from the Calder Vault are packed: six cans, nitrate-flagged, cushioned, upright. Manifest taped to case two. Keep them cool; no direct sun on the loading dock. Orrin Pictures wants condition photos before and after transit. Sign both copies of the transfer slip, keep the pink one. Courier arrives 09:15, Tallbridge Archive entrance, north door only. The confidential hand-over instruction is as follows.

drop instructions, hahip-badug: the quenox ralath courier leaves the kaseth fraiel rusiel tameth belys istdor ralion giliel ledger at gate 7830 under passcode 165413

## Sprinkle Scheduler: Restart Procedure

If the Sprinkle scheduler at Fernhaven Greenworks stops dispatching watering jobs, first confirm the queue worker is alive before restarting, since a blind restart can double-water beds in the Atrium zone. Drain pending jobs, then restart the dispatcher service. After restart, verify that the runtime picked up the expected configuration values, which are listed below for reference.

config for kadug-yahop:
quenwyn:
  pin: 2459
  metrics_host: metrics.quenwyn.lumicsys.internal
  tenant: julax
  seal: seal_0d5ead96